Anniversary trip with hubby, so splurged on an ocean view room, which was very nice, huge sliders to balcony, great view, etc. Bedding was also very good, and they swapped out feather pillows (after having to be being reminded....). Facilities overall were clean and nicely kept up.
BUT.... I wish I'd realized our room was overlooking the pool area, which was too brightly lit (esp. the blue pool lights) which are on ALL night - not a nice vacation experience really. Room also overlooked the noisy poolside restaurant (live music every evening), and the pool area staff room - people coming and going not really quietly at 6-7am kinda ruined the 'sleep with the doors open hearing the ocean' vibe.
Other disappointments: serious paucity of healthy and/or vegetarian options at onsite restaurants, steep added costs for the cabana or covered lounge chair rentals. Even borrowing beach umbrellas was extra, despite paying the 'extra' but required daily resort fee. This was annoying, and Expedia really did make the listing sound like it was a final price, that parking was an elective extra fee, etc.
Just to note, I also booked another resort, and they emailed me in advance to clarify their extra resort fees, and these types of amenities were included (as I'd expect). Just saying, gotta read the fine print.
The ocean and pools worked out well for us, the snorkeling nearby was great, and we would return to this resort .... but we'd request a room on the other wing :-)
